Technical Field
The utility model relates to a pavement maintenance equipment technical field specifically is a tamping unit is used in highway maintenance convenient to dismantle.
Background
The road maintenance is the maintenance and the maintenance of the road, the maintenance is mainly performed in the whole process from the building of the communication vehicle, the maintenance is mainly performed on the damaged part, the tamping device is frequently used for tamping and repairing the road surface during the maintenance, the existing tamping device is overlarge in volume, high in cost and inconvenient to transport, the hollow ground cannot be filled during the tamping, the function is too single, and the existing tamping device is inconvenient to detach.
SUMMERY OF THE UTILITY MODEL
An object of the utility model is to provide a tamping unit for highway maintenance convenient to dismantle to the tamping unit function singleness that provides among the above-mentioned background of solution just inconvenient problem of dismantling.
In order to achieve the above object, the utility model provides a following technical scheme: a tamping device convenient to disassemble and used for road maintenance comprises a box body and a bottom plate, wherein the box body is arranged at the center of the upper end face of the bottom plate through bolts, universal wheels detachably connected through the bolts are arranged on the bottom end face of the bottom plate, every two groups of universal wheels are arranged on one side of the center of the lower end face of the bottom plate, a fixedly connected supporting plate is arranged on the right end face of the bottom plate, fixedly connected connecting rods are arranged on the right end face of the supporting plate close to the top end of the supporting plate, two groups of screw rods are arranged on the top end face of the box body and extend into an inner cavity of the box body, the screw rods are in threaded connection with the box body, movably connected fixing plates are arranged on the bottom end face of each screw rod, two groups of first fixing rods are symmetrically arranged on the left and right of the bottom end face of each fixing rod, damping blocks detachably connected through the bolts are arranged, and a pressing plate is arranged on the bottom end face of the second fixing rod, and a vibration motor detachably connected through a bolt is arranged at the center of the upper end face of the pressing plate.
Preferably, the left side of box screw rod is provided with the staving, and the staving stretches into the inner chamber of box, staving and box fixed connection, the below of staving is provided with the protection bucket, and protection bucket and box fixed connection, protection bucket and staving discharge gate inner chamber intercommunication, the bottom face of protection bucket is provided with the play hopper that runs through the bottom plate, and goes out hopper and protection bucket inner chamber intercommunication.
Preferably, the protection bucket is provided with horizontal baffler, and baffler runs through the protection bucket, baffler and protection bucket sliding connection, the baffler is provided with the through-hole, the left side terminal surface of baffler is provided with can dismantle the electric telescopic handle of connection through the bolt, and electric telescopic handle's the other end can be dismantled with box left side inner wall and be connected.
Preferably, the bottom end face of the screw rod is provided with a second fixed block connected with a bearing, the bottom end face of the second fixed block is provided with a first fixed block detachably connected with the first fixed block through a bolt, the bottom end face of the first fixed block is provided with a supporting rod connected with the bearing, and the bottom end face of the supporting rod is fixedly connected with the fixed plate.
Preferably, an entrance is formed in the bottom end face of the box body below the pressing plate, and the pressing plate extends into the lower portion of the bottom plate through the entrance.
Preferably, the top end surfaces of the two groups of screw rods are provided with rotating handles, and the rotating handles are fixedly connected with the screw rods.
Preferably, a box door is arranged on the left end face of the box body and is movably connected with the box body through a hinge.
Preferably, the top end surface of the barrel body is provided with a cover plate, and the cover plate is in threaded connection with the barrel body.
Compared with the prior art, the beneficial effects of the utility model are that: can conveniently spill repair material to the road surface through the staving that sets up, the cooperation of protection bucket and play hopper, can effectually carry out the compaction to the inside through the cooperation of the shock dynamo that sets up and clamp plate, the cooperation of the fixed block one that sets up and fixed block two can make things convenient for compaction equipment to dismantle, conveniently maintains.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Example 1:
referring to fig. 1-3, the present invention provides a technical solution: a tamping device for road maintenance convenient to disassemble and refer to figure 1 comprises a box body 3 and a bottom plate 2, wherein the box body 3 is arranged at the center of the upper end face of the bottom plate 2 through bolts, and the tamping device is convenient to disassemble.
Referring to fig. 1, the bottom end face of the bottom plate 2 is provided with universal wheels 1 detachably connected by bolts, and each two sets of universal wheels 1 are arranged on one side of the center of the bottom end face of the bottom plate 2, so that the whole body can be conveniently moved.
Referring to fig. 1, a supporting plate 17 is fixedly connected to a right end face of the bottom plate 2, and a connecting rod 8 is fixedly connected to a position, close to a top end of the supporting plate 17, of the right end face of the supporting plate 17, so that the whole body can be conveniently dragged.
Referring to fig. 1, two sets of screws 7 are disposed on the top end face of a box body 3, the screws 7 extend into an inner cavity of the box body 3, the screws 7 are in threaded connection with the box body 3, a fixing plate 9 is movably connected to the bottom end face of the screws 7, two sets of fixing rods 11 are symmetrically disposed on the left and right sides of the bottom end face of the fixing plate 9, a damping block 12 detachably connected to the bottom end face of the fixing rod 11 through a bolt is disposed on the bottom end face of the damping block 12, a fixing rod two 13 detachably connected to the fixing rod two 13 through a bolt is disposed on the bottom end face of the fixing rod two 13, a pressing plate 14 is disposed at the center of the upper end face of the pressing plate 14, when tamping work is needed, the pressing plate 14 is driven to descend by rotating the screws 7, and then the ground.
Referring to fig. 1, a barrel body 5 is disposed on the left side of a screw rod 7 of a box body, the barrel body 5 extends into an inner cavity of the box body 3, the barrel body 5 is fixedly connected with the box body 3, a protection barrel 6 is disposed below the barrel body 5, the protection barrel 6 is fixedly connected with the box body 3, the protection barrel 6 is communicated with an inner cavity of a discharge port of the barrel body 5, a discharge hopper penetrating through a bottom plate 2 is disposed on the bottom end face of the protection barrel 6, the discharge hopper 16 is communicated with the inner cavity of the protection barrel 6, before tamping, a repairing material is filled in the inner cavity of the barrel body 5, then the repairing material enters the discharge hopper 16 through the protection barrel 6, and then.
Please refer to fig. 2, the protection barrel 6 is provided with a horizontal barrier plate 19, and the barrier plate 19 runs through the protection barrel 6, the barrier plate 19 is connected with the protection barrel 6 in a sliding manner, the barrier plate 19 is provided with a through hole, the left end face of the barrier plate 19 is provided with an electric telescopic rod 18 which is detachably connected through a bolt, and the other end of the electric telescopic rod 18 is detachably connected with the inner wall of the left side of the box body 3, when the material is not required to be supplemented, the barrier plate 19 is driven to move by controlling the electric telescopic rod 18, and the through hole of the barrier plate 19 is far away from the.
Referring to fig. 3, a second fixing block 22 connected with a bearing is arranged on the bottom end face of the screw 7, a first fixing block 21 detachably connected with the second fixing block 22 through a bolt is arranged on the bottom end face of the first fixing block 21, a supporting rod 20 connected with the bearing is arranged on the bottom end face of the first fixing block 21, and the bottom end face of the supporting rod 20 is fixedly connected with the fixing plate 9.
Referring to fig. 1, a passageway is formed in the bottom end surface of the box body 3 below the pressing plate 14, and the pressing plate 14 extends into the lower portion of the bottom plate 2 through the passageway, so that tamping work is facilitated.
Example 2:
as shown in fig. 1, unlike the previous embodiment 1, the top end surfaces of the two sets of screws 7 are provided with rotating handles 10, and the rotating handles 10 are fixedly connected with the screws 7 to facilitate the rotation of the screws 7.
As shown in fig. 1, a box door is arranged on the left end face of the box body 3, and the box door is movably connected with the box body 3 through a hinge, so that the electric telescopic rod 18 can be conveniently overhauled.
As shown in FIG. 1, a cover plate 4 is arranged on the top end surface of the barrel body 5, and the cover plate 4 is in threaded connection with the barrel body 5, so that repair materials in the inner cavity of the barrel body 5 are prevented from leaking out in the moving process.
